Just how do my disability advantages perception my mortgage application?

Relating to providing a mortgage, “disability experts” refers to the earnings you can get having often small-label absence (we.e. in which a get back to really works day has been put) otherwise a lot of time-title professionals, while permanently disabled.

Another significant factor for most financial providers is that, while most are content to adopt authorities experts due to the fact earnings, the largest difficulty for many is if these types of professionals is supplementing a low-income (there are many reasonable-income mortgages available, read more in our book.)

Some other key concern, it doesn’t matter if you have got a short- otherwise much time-label disability, is actually “this new continuance factor”. To phrase it differently, “‘what is the probability of so it money persisted?” and you may “what will happen in the event the income falls?”

Should i rating a long-name disability financial?

Many lenders need long-term handicap income offered you can utilize reveal that the fresh payments continues into the foreseeable future.

To show their impairment money are reputable, you will likely need supply the supplier with an importance declaration detailed with the new percentage matter, volume and if there is a prospective avoid go out of payout.

Just like any mortgage, loan providers would want to know how far deposit you’ve got and you may regarding people history of unfavorable credit, you may have. Simply speaking, just be sure to demonstrate that your revenue is sufficient to coverage your monthly repayments.

While some types of income is almost certainly not deemed “acceptable” of the certain financial company, you happen to be able to receive a loan with your Societal Protection impairment masters or enough time-name impairment money.

Long-term disability insurance coverage commonly wanted that you will be at the mercy of normal re-analysis, but given you still do it so it ought not to apply to the qualification to try to get a mortgage.

Instance, there’s no confirmation about if or not which earnings would-be stretched while the big date of your structured return to works may not getting recognized. It’s ergo difficult for loan providers so you’re able to accept a credit card applicatoin based solely for the brief-title handicap earnings work with.

Regarding short-term impairment applications, team need to inquire themselves just what income they should be having fun with so you’re able to accept the loan otherwise regulate how much he or she is willing so you can provide.

Like, if you want the pre-burns off earnings to for financing recognition, the lending company could possibly feet the program on your own old paycheck – whenever they know precisely when you will be back to really works.

This will should be served which have a letter on employer claiming brand new anticipated day you will come back to your work. You may want to have to bring a letter regarding medical practitioner administering new care.

Basically, the greater number of records you must assistance your forecast come back to works big date, the greater your chances of to be able to make use of brand-new income, also without you really becoming back again to really works yet.

Difficulties happen if you cannot verify a revenue date, or if your pre-burns off income actually enough to shelter the need home loan.

Mortgage brokers that undertake impairment advantages

You can find a great deal of each other traditional and you will independent financial business which might be happy to undertake Handicap Living Allowance (DLA) or Personal Freedom Percentage (PIP), because an acceptable source of income having cost objectives.

Natwest home loan impairment professionals

As among the popular traditional team, many consumers would like to know Natwest’s position on the accepting handicapped applicants’ mortgage software and you will what other gurus they give you.

During the time of writing, Natwest claim that he is willing to “envision as much as 100% out-of Disability Life Allowance / Personal Liberty Payment.”

In addition to this, they are focusing on many other entry to options to boost their functions which help users with their big date-to-date banking.
